Any body can help me to get Adobe Acrobat 6.0 Standard Font Package?

Which is the latest version of Acrobat that you have purchased?
If version 6 then 6.06 is the latest free update that you can download.
Versions 7, 8, 9, X were all paid-for upgrades.
The current version is XI but only versions 8, 9 and X are eligible to upgrade to XI.

  • Adobe Acrobat 7.0 Standard Combine Files Format Issue

    I have an issue combining multiple PDF files into one. Every week we create a sales deck that is made of up 30 or so files. most of the files are created from a program called Cognos Impromptu using the Cognos PDF Server 5.0.44.0. According to the document properties, it creates a PDF Version: 1.3(Acrobat 4.x). I can not change this conversion setting.
    I then convert several word documents and Excel documents into PDF files separately and then combine them all together. These individual files are created using Acrobat Distiller 7.0.5 (Windows) and creates a PDF Version: 1.4(Acrobat 5.x).
    The problem happens when I throw one of the files created from Cognos into the mix. It causes the formatting on the PDF files created from word and excel to become "ugly". Random letters just drop off from the report and make it unreadable. Pages created from the cognos reports are always ok. If I try the combine excluding the cognos converted PDF files, it works perfectly.
    This happened when we got new computers last week. By some stroke of luck, I was able to fix it on my computer and I don't have the issue any more. However, I am trying to fix it on my coworkers computer and Im not having any luck. Our settings match perfectly in Acrobat, Distiller, and PDF Maker installed in Excel and Word. I don't even know what I did to fix mine.
    If anyone has any suggestions, I would greatly appreciate it. We are both running Windows XP and have Adobe Acrobat 7.0 Standard edtion.
    Thank you

    Bill,
    thanks for the reply. I think i got it. When they gave us the new computers, they installed a copy of acrobat without some of the latest updates. update 7.0.5,.7,.8, and .9 were missing from our programs. I also noticed that her create to PDF setting for microsoft office was set to standard but the distiller was using high quality. i think fixing the combination of the two may have fixed it.   • Adobe Acrobat 6.0 Standard

    Hello! I have Adobe Acrobat 6.0 Standard in a computer. I want to insert a word 2003 document into a pdf document. I try to do it but without any solution. It started doing something but then you see that there is nothing in the pdf document; in other computers it works. My windows is XP.

    It is best to create a PDF of the pages you want from the WORD document first. Then do the insert. I am not sure that insert will activate PDF Maker to complete the conversion for WORD files, but even if it does it is best to create the PDF first. It may be that you have an issue with PDF Maker (that can be seen if PDF Maker does not work from WORD). Try the PDF creation first and see if that does the job. The short cut you are using is not always the best route.
